Slot Floors: Visuals, Motion, and the Art of Temptation
The slot floor in an online casino translates into a visual lobby, and design choices shape how players feel the instant they log in. Bright, animated banners, subtle parallax backgrounds, and a curated grid of featured machines create the same magnetic pull that real neon and velvet once did in brick-and-mortar halls. When slots are presented with thoughtful spacing, consistent iconography, and preview animations, players can sample games quickly and decide where to linger.
Color palettes and typography are part of the entertainment: vivid accents for progressive jackpots, softer tones for classic slots, and bold contrast on paytable callouts. The aesthetic choices not only guide attention but also set expectations for volatility and fun—players should instantly know if a game is playful, high-stakes, or nostalgic.
Live Stream Lounge: Lighting, Camera, and the Host Persona
Livestreamed tables and dealer-hosted rooms are where atmosphere becomes performance. Camera angles, set design, and host wardrobe all contribute to the tone. A cozy, warmly lit blackjack table puts you at ease; a high-contrast, neon-lit baccarat stream feels electric. Thoughtful set decoration—subtle branding, tasteful props, and a clear layout—helps the dealer shine and keeps the viewer’s focus on the game.
The best streams mix production values with authenticity: candid host banter, interactive on-screen overlays, and real-time chat make viewers feel like they’re part of the room. Even technical elements like delay, chat moderation, and camera transitions should be tuned to preserve immersion without sacrificing fairness or clarity. Popular Games Spotlight: Table Classics and Modern Favorites
Roulette, blackjack, poker, and modern live game shows each bring a distinct stagecraft. Roulette thrives on rhythmic pacing—spin, wait, reveal—so visual suspense and sound design are crucial. Blackjack benefits from clear, uncluttered UI and readable cards, while poker rooms hinge on community features, visible tells, and tournament theater. Game shows often lean into bright graphics and rapid pacing to keep casual players entertained between big wins.
Designers use micro-interactions—small animations for wins, tactile button feedback, celebratory confetti—to reward attention and elevate tension.
